What is the purpose the notch between the sharp edge on the knife and the handle? I have noticed this on the Vanguard that I have (BTW I love this knife). I find it to be the ONLY fault in this knife. It is very annoying because small string and rope gets hooked. Is there a way I can modify the knife, or is there something that I don't understand. Thanks
 
I,too, have wondered about this. I agree it is a great knife, and I really like the textured rubber handles.
 
That relief gives the edger a starting position to sharpen. It eliminates the possiblity of gouging the choil while edging.

The first ones were a 90 degree angle but we altered that to minimize the issue you both described fairly soon after introduction.

If it is causing a problem we can round it a little more for you?
